Torque Requirements for F150

Choosing the right cordless impact wrench for your Ford F150 hinges on understanding its torque requirements. For wheel lug nuts, you’ll need a minimum of 100 ft-lbs, but aiming for 150-200 ft-lbs guarantees proper fastening. If you’re tackling heavy-duty tasks like suspension or drivetrain work, torque specs can range from 200 ft-lbs to over 400 ft-lbs, depending on the part. When dealing with stubborn or rusted bolts, a breakaway torque of 400-600 ft-lbs may be crucial for effective loosening. Always refer to your F150 owner’s manual for specific torque values to avoid damage during maintenance. Opting for an impact wrench with adjustable torque settings can help you achieve the precision needed for various applications on your truck.

Socket Compatibility

When it comes to cordless impact wrenches for your Ford F150, socket compatibility plays a crucial role in ensuring effective performance. First, check that the wrench aligns with your vehicle’s lug nut size, typically 19mm or 21mm. Most impact wrenches feature either a 1/2-inch or 3/8-inch drive; for heavy-duty tasks, a 1/2-inch drive is often preferred. The type of anvil matters too—opt for a hog ring for quicker socket changes. Make sure the torque ratings meet your needs, with at least 300 ft-lbs recommended for lug nuts on heavier vehicles like the F150. Finally, always verify that your impact wrench is compatible with impact sockets, as regular sockets may not handle high torque effectively.

Speed Settings Options

Socket compatibility is just one factor to evaluate, as speed settings can greatly enhance your experience with a cordless impact wrench for your Ford F150. Look for models that offer multiple speed options, typically three or four settings, to tackle various tasks—from delicate assembly to heavy-duty disassembly. Higher RPM settings, often up to 3,000 RPM, allow you to fasten or loosen stubborn bolts quickly. Additionally, some wrenches come with precision wrench control features that automatically reduce speed when nearing the preset torque limit, helping you avoid overtightening. By selecting a model with adjustable speed settings, you’ll improve efficiency and control, making tasks like tire changes and mechanical repairs much easier.
